Abstract

The article includes an overview of the structural elements and materials of modern cross-country skiing, depending on the style of skiing and the level of training of the athlete. The values of the weight and width of sports equipment for athletes of various categories are given. The requirements for strength and elasticity are also described. The features of the operation of sports cross-country skis are considered, which are related to the fact that this sports equipment is used in unfavorable environmental conditions. In this regard, the diagrams of the load distribution along the length of the ski created by the athlete while riding a classic, skate or combined course are given. Diagrams of the distribution of the load on sports equipment in warm and cold weather are also presented. The main types of structures used in modern cross-country skiing are considered: sandwich, CAP and hybrid, as well as the main components of their internal structure. In addition, the ways of achieving a good slip are described. The advantages obtained by the sportsman when using lighter sports equipment were revealed. It was found that, all other things being equal, the average wedge has the greatest effect on the mass of the product. In this regard, the methods, materials and basic structural solutions necessary to facilitate this element are analyzed. To achieve this goal, it is possible to use low-density wood in the ski design, manufacture cavities in the wedge material, as well as the use of various composite materials.
